## Fixing the N+1 on the Larkspur GraphQL layer

Quick orientation: the `orders -> lineItems` resolver used to fire one query per order, which melted the Pondview replica every Monday. We fixed it with a batching loader, so if you see per-row queries creeping back in, someone probably bypassed the loader in a new resolver. Check the query log sampler first, then diff against the loader registry. The last known-good deploy is stamped below.

session token of kahog-bahif = htk9_f63daec35

Visitor Policy — Shared Lab, Night Shift. The Level 2 wet lab at Thornefield Point is shared with the Calloway instrumentation team, and their technicians may be present overnight. Night-shift staff must sign visitors into the shared log, keep them within the marked walkway, and never leave them alone with active equipment. Report any unbadged person to the duty supervisor immediately. Benches must be cleared before handover at six. The lab's night entrance locks automatically, so enter using the door code below.

door code, tajof-kageg: bdg-QVDCE-3

Subject: Static-analysis baseline refresh for Marrowlane

Team — the baseline file for the Marrowlane analyzer was regenerated today after the parser upgrade. All previously suppressed findings carried over; forty-one new ones were triaged and accepted. Future maintainers: do not hand-edit this file, regenerate it instead. The baseline is tied to the build identified by the token below.

pipeline stamp: htk4_66df

## Changed defaults

Heads up: the Ledgerline tax-rate lookup cache now defaults to a 15-minute TTL instead of 24 hours. Turns out rates in the Veldt County sandbox were going stale mid-demo, which was embarrassing. Eviction is now LRU rather than FIFO, and the cache warms on boot. If you're reviewing, check that nothing hardcodes the old TTL. The new defaults land as follows.

deployment values, bajop-taweg:
holwyn:
  log_level: debug
  metrics_host: metrics.holwyn.zemvarsys.internal
  pool_size: 32